Applied Optoelectronics (Ticker: AAOI) is experiencing a transformative phase, particularly within its data center optics segment, driven by a burgeoning demand for high-speed transceivers, notably the 800G products. At a recent industry conference, Chief Strategy Officer Dr. Stefan Murry underscored the significant uptick in demand that has outstripped the company's manufacturing capabilities. As a result, Applied Optoelectronics anticipates robust revenue guidance of approximately $190 million for the second quarter, with a full-year revenue projection of around $1.1 billion. This growth trajectory marks a significant turnaround, establishing the data center business as the company's leading revenue source, overtaking the traditional cable TV segment.

Growing Demand for High-Capacity Optical Solutions

Noteworthy is the company's shift toward 1.6 terabit product shipments, which demonstrates Applied Optoelectronics’ commitment to high-capacity data solutions. These advancements not only signal an adaptation to market needs but also emphasize the company’s long-term vision in the optical networking sector. Deliveries of the 800G products are set to ramp up towards the year's end, potentially positioning Applied Optoelectronics as a pivotal player in meeting the growing demands of AI data centers.

To bolster its manufacturing capabilities and keep pace with this rapid demand, Applied Optoelectronics is expanding its facilities in Texas, including a new 211,000-square-foot site that is expected to contribute significantly to revenue by the fourth quarter. Dr. Murry stressed the importance of diversifying the supply chain in light of recent global disruptions, reflecting a strategic approach to enhance in-house laser manufacturing while preparing for the future of data communications.
